Transaction 877b44170246dbf23dded56675c3b58958baf715042063befb26ad8d4e960b54
1 Input
1 Output
-
877b44170246dbf23dded56675c3b58958baf715042063befb26ad8d4e960b54:0
- value
- 8559064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4c99fa80b8eb170d5d6c7f391a8de02ad8525f5 OP_EQUAL
- address
- 3Q1LLQbqPkMyo9BScWbDCeDwaSyPASsEnd